
Indian Head Massage
What is it?
Indian Head Massage has been used for hundreds of years and in India is known as champissage. It was generally used by the women to massage their scalps and enhance the condition of their long hair.
It was introduced in 1973 by Narendra Mehta after he came to this country and found he couldnt get this treatment here, while he was training to be a Physiotherapist. So during a Health Fair he offered treatments to visitors and it was so popular he decided to teach it and its now a popular treatment here too.

What to expect
This is the ideal treatment for people who are busy its done through clothing and is a seated massage. Western massage dosent use oils, although in India, they still use them.
The scalp, neck and upperback are massaged and clients leave feeling refreshed and relaxed.
On your first visit you will be asked some details before the treatment is carried out.
